CDM Brown Bag Workshop: Using the Kaltura CaptureSpace Desktop Recorder

Register now for the CDM Brown Bag Workshop: Using the Kaltura CaptureSpace Desktop Recorder, Wednesday, March 22, from noon to 12:50 p.m., in the Center for Digital Media.

The Kaltura CaptureSpace Desktop Recorder lets you create multi-stream recordings of up to three video inputs synchronized with a PowerPoint presentation or screen capture. Viewers can navigate to desired content, search through slide text, switch between video streams, and view picture in picture. CaptureSpace makes it simple to create searchable, interactive video that can be uploaded directly to Canvas and viewed on any device at any time.
